hotpnt
ParticipantRe: Hotpoint washing machine overheating
hi, when you took it apart did you remove the top panel? as if the buttons wont work now it sounds like the board has not been put back in quite right, so you cant select the buttons & may also be boiling if the dial is not correctly located, ie dial set to 40 but board may be on 90!
hotpnt
ParticipantRe: Hotpoint Wd420 issue
Hi, something is still stopping the machine from either pumping out or recognising that it has pumped out, as you say you can pump out the water using the drain setting it looks like the latter, could be either the pressure switch or unfortunatly more likely the main control module faulty, best way would be use the free parts & pay the £90 hotpoint fee

hotpnt
ParticipantRe: Ariston Margerita
Hi, F05 = your pump/filter is blocked, have you checked the filter??, make sure its switched off, unplugged & you have plenty of towels ready first!, (dropping the waste hose into a low washing-up bowl will remove a lot of the water from the drum before you start)
